Land is published separately from main floor area and is the larger of the two here — a median of 1,216 sq ft against 641. Two houses can share a floor area and differ by half their land, so the price per square foot of the building is not by itself a comparison between them.

Each point is the median psf of what sold that quarter, so it moves with the mix as much as with price — a quarter in which the larger units happened to change hands reads low per square foot without anything having got cheaper. A line is drawn only along a run of three or more consecutive quarters that each carry five or more sales — two points are a difference, not a direction.

Where these numbers come from

Every figure on this page is computed from registered transactions published by the National Property Information Centre (NAPIC), Valuation and Property Services Department (JPPH), Ministry of Finance Malaysia, as open data. These are completed sales, not asking prices, and not properties currently on the market.
Areas are as published: main floor area. Nothing here is a valuation.
